Mysql操作(数据库及表创建)

开发中基本离不开对数据的操作,这一节整理了Mysql数据表的基本操作,供大家参考:

连接本机Mysql

语句:mysql -u用户名 -p密码
示例:

mysql -uroot -proot

连接远程主机Mysql
假设远程主机IP为80.80.80.80,用户名为demo,密码为demo,连接命令如下:
语句:mysql -hIP -u用户名 -p密码
示例:

mysql -h80.80.80.80 -udemo -pdemo

创建数据库
语句:create database 数据库名称;
示例:

create database example;

在这里插入图片描述
查看数据库
语句:show databases;

进入某一数据库
语句:use 数据库名;
示例:

use example;

在这里插入图片描述
创建表
语句:create table 表名(
字段名 类型(长度) 默认值 注释

示例:

create table user (
	id int(11) NOT NULL AUTO_INCREMENT,
	name varchar(50) default NULL comment '姓名',
	status tinyint(1) default 1 comment '1显示 0不显示',
	reg_time int(11) default NULL comment '添加时间',
	primary key (id)
);

在这里插入图片描述
查看当前数据库下的表
语句:show tables;
在这里插入图片描述
修改表名
语句:alter table 原表名 rename to 新表名; / rename table 原表名 to 新表名;
示例:

alter table user rename to system_user; / rename table user to system_user;

在这里插入图片描述
查看表结构
语句:desc 表名;
示例:

desc system_user;

在这里插入图片描述
退出数据库
语句:exit;

数据表的操作就整理到这,下一节整理下表字段的基本操作(表字段操作)。

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值